I disagree a little bit. The high tourist season goes through the end of April, but Holy Week is the monster tourist week where you are also competing with all the Costa Ricans who take vacation. Lodging prices go up dramatically between Palm Sunday and Easter. The week after Easter will still see a lot of visitors, but nothing like the week before.
